The Creamy Smooth Rounded barnyard of OZ is awesome, just like in the Oud Mostafa series. It's a scent that I dare say is Holy? Okay, that's overdone, but that type of barn does make me feel humbled. I also love musky barns, and ambergrisified barns, but civet barnyard?? I'd have to smell it first.
Getting back to OZ.......the agarwoodiness is sublime, and the potency lasts through the drydown. Awesome wood! Awesome oil! To put it into a reality check, it is an oil that you just can't find anywhere else.....Period! (True Oriscent grade
) But I think the Oriscent comparison is overdone, just check-out some Sultan oils, and you'll find that the Ensar Oud branding is quite formidable.
AOMeg has just a hint of smokiness which makes me imagine it being distilled in a Deg. Certainly there is an old-school flavor here. A well balanced mix of what we love in Hindi oils, strength, and a good barn to boot! A barn that might get you noticed in public, if you know what I mean
AOMeg is Hindi to the bone, after smelling it, it reset my olfactory senses, now I can't swipe my forced-aged Hindis, plus I can detect the scent enhancement. I won't name names though
